Job DescriptionAltaGas Scheduler, Logistics (Oil Supply & Marketing)This position is part of the AltaGas team. Reporting to the SVP Oil Supply & Marketing, this role provides support to the Oil Supply & Marketing team for managing product movements of crude oil and condensates. This person will require strong interpersonal, analytical, and organizational skills. Your overall responsibility will be for day-to-day scheduling of crude oil and condensates on rail and truck throughout North AmericaYou Will:

  • Manage crude and condensate scheduling activities for the crude group (Pipeline, Tank, Rail, Truck)
  • Develop and maintain relationships both within Alberta and across North America
  • Ensure supply is delivered to multiple asset bases in a ratable fashion to ensure customers demand needs are met on a month to month basis (primary areas of focus are Edmonton, Sarnia, Capser, Guernsey, Wood River, Cushing and the Gulf Coast)
  • Support commercial organization to create synergies and business development opportunities around our asset base
  • Support the management of exposure on a month to month basis, and create value through optimizing tank/pipeline positions given contango or backwardation
  • Identify spot and term opportunities and assist various commercial representatives to capture arbitrage opportunities on a month to month basis
  • Provide support to downstream pipeline nomination business with various counterparties that allow for spot opportunities when pipeline lottery space is awarded
  • Have a broad understanding of global market factors on a day to day basis that might influence the price of WTI and differentials
  • Continuous growth and understanding of the north American pipeline network and transport rates to and from each hub
  • Develop and maintain commercial relationships with several downstream traders to facilitate buy and sell side business
  • Trade physical volumes on screen/off screen to optimize our assets around North America
  • Have a developing understating of the crude business which allows coverage across all business units when needed
What Have:
  • Relevant university degree (Business or Engineering)
  • Minimum of 1 year experience in a related role with focus on truck and rail movements in North America
  • Previous experience leasing rail cars is an asset
  • Knowledge of regulatory requirements impacting rail industry would be an asset
  • Experience in rail car maintenance an asset
  • Previous experience working with Class 1 railroads
